The National Monuments Service's description

On a gentle NE-facing slope. Oval grass-covered area (dims 37m N-S; 30m E-W) defined by an earthen bank and hedge (Wth 2.6-2.8m; int. H 0.4-0.6m; ext. H 0.5-0.8m) SE-W, which is reduced to a scarp (H 0.6m) hedged as a field boundary elsewhere, and with an outer fosse (Wth of top 3m; Wth of base 1.3m; D 0.2m) at NW. There is no visible entrance.
